Join Our Team as a Technical Service Specialist at Epiroc!

Epiroc's Attachments Division (ATD) is seeking a dedicated and experienced Technical Product Specialist to join our team. This role combines technical expertise, hands-on troubleshooting, and customer-focused support to ensure optimal product performance and satisfaction. You will play a critical role in minimizing downtime, reducing costs, and highlighting the value and capabilities of our products while identifying opportunities to promote new sales. This position requires significant travel (up to 50%), including weekends and overnight stays, to deliver exceptional service and support to customers.

Work Type: This hybrid position is open to candidates located within the United States. Applicants must be within commuting distance of one of the following facilities-Dexter, Michigan; Ooltewah, Tennessee; Delhi, Iowa; Akron, Ohio; or Milwaukie, Oregon-as in-office work is required. This role is not eligible for immigration or workvisa sponsorship.

Salary Range: The salary for this position is between $63,000 and $75,000annually, depending on experience and qualifications. This range reflects our commitment to fair pay based on skills, experience, and market standards.

Responsibilities:



  • Plan
  • and coordinate service activities to investigate and resolve technical problems, providing troubleshooting, repairs, and replacements to ensure optimal product performance.
  • Interpret maintenance manuals, schematics, and engineering drawings to effectively execute repairs, utilizing test equipment and tooling to diagnose faults in attachment systems and hydraulic components.
  • Document service activities and maintain detailed reports in CRM systems (e.g., Salesforce), while delivering demonstrations of product performance, operation, and servicing capabilities.
  • Offer timely troubleshooting and product support via phone or on-site visits, addressing customer concerns and providing solutions both remotely and on-site.
  • Collaborate with management and technical teams to resolve issues, improve customer satisfaction, and provide feedback on product design and service improvements.
  • Assist with warranty claims, parts needs, and stocking guidelines, while promoting new products and services to address customer needs and identify sales opportunities.
  • Maintain strong professional relationships with customers, offering exceptional communication and support throughout all interactions.
  • Shall adhere to all safety, health and environmental procedures, policies and practices.
  • Assist in determining if service request is, or is not, to be covered by a warranty, non-warranty, credit, rebill, FOC order, etc., seeking recommendations from the appropriate department when necessary.
  • Assist in diagnosing and preparing work orders, job orders, BOM's, etc. for the purpose of outlining necessary rework of customer-owned products returned to facility for such purposes.
  • Follow all job-related work instructions and carry them out to completion as outlined.
  • Demonstrate the ability to communicate orally and in written form effectively with co-workers, departments, supervisors, managers and customers / dealers as job dictates.
  • Meet or exceed all predetermined departmental metrics as outlined by Technical Service Director or Manager.



Knowledge/Education:



  • Previous experience in maintaining and repairing heavy machinery, particularly in the demolition/recycling, mining or construction sectors.
  • Hands-on experience with rock drilling, cutting, loading, hauling, ventilation, and material handling equipment.
  • Familiarity with hydraulic, pneumatic, and electrical systems.
  • Experience in troubleshooting and diagnosing mechanical and technical issues in complex machinery.



Skills and Abilities:



  • Ability to read and interpret policies, procedures, departmental guidelines, safety rules and regulations.
  • Strong customer service skills, with a track record of effectively communicating with clients and providing technical support.
  • Technical certifications or training in mechanical engineering, heavy equipment maintenance, or a related field.

About us.Epiroc is a global productivity partner for mining & construction customers and accelerates the transformation toward a sustainable society. With ground-breaking technology, we develop and provide innovative and safe equipment, such as drill rigs, rock excavation and construction equipment and tools for surface and underground applications. We also offer world-class service and other aftermarket support as well as solutions for automation, digitalization and electrification. Our global headquarters is based in Stockholm, Sweden and we have around 18,000 passionate employees supporting and collaborating with customers in over 150 countries around the world. Learn more at epirocgroup.com.

As a leading global manufacturer of industrial tools and attachments, our premium brands include Paladin,LaBounty, Pengo, Dubuis, and STANLEY which offer premier equipment and services in more than 200 productcategories.
